Transaction 10037625d3313d0232f420b52c8849db221eb542196c500895da8c692d829737

4 Input
2 Outputs
  • 10037625d3313d0232f420b52c8849db221eb542196c500895da8c692d829737:0
  • value  27000
    address  1LBPZCAgiuuM2kUAfHJrgRcEaPp6oBaQ8G
  • 10037625d3313d0232f420b52c8849db221eb542196c500895da8c692d829737:1
  • value  868840120
    address  13DNiFR2WtZUU7ehj3dTmPxbj2FJy1aNwZ